One of the biggest obstacles in assembling an expert team for innovative projects is the disconnect between technical requirements and the talent acquisition process.
The development team understands the precise skills and attributes needed, but effectively translating those needs to recruiters can be challenging.
The Importance of Aligning Technical and Recruitment Teams
Find Top-Tier Software Developers in Latin America
"I've struggled to translate what the technical team truly needs into terms the recruitment team can use to source and qualify candidates," says Craig. "Recruiters need a deeper understanding of what to ask and how to evaluate responses. Without that alignment, companies end up wasting time interviewing the wrong candidates."
Without a structured approach, recruiters may present applicants who are not the right fit, leading to inefficient processes and a low submission-to-hire ratio.

Optimizing recruitment goes beyond simply filling positions, it should be measurable, trackable, and continuously improving.
Craig suggests keeping track of KPIs is essential, and it is one often overlooked aspect. He indicates that these five are the most important KPIs to track:
"Nobody wants to waste time interviewing candidates who won’t be selected," Craig points out. "Yet I rarely see ‘submission-to-hire ratio’ in quarterly business reviews. That needs to change."

Traditional resumes often fail to provide a complete picture of an applicant’s suitability for a role. AccelOne’s Candidate Viewer (an original platform for clients to screen candidates) transforms the evaluation process by offering a dynamic, comprehensive way to assess professionals before scheduling interviews.
The Candidate Viewer includes a digital resume and a video of the candidates sharing their experience and skill sets. With this, clients can preview the candidates’ English proficiency and other variables beyond what is available in a CV in order to determine whether or not they want to proceed to interview the candidate.

Which metrics indicate continuous hiring improvement?
Key performance metrics such as submission to hire, time-to-fill, offer acceptance rate, and quality-of-hire confirm continuous improvements in hiring processes, supporting effective talent acquisition and favorable candidate experiences.
